We present results on transverse momentum (pT) and rapidity (y) differential production cross sections, mean transverse momentum and mean transverse momentum square of inclusive J / ψ and ψ(2 S) at forward rapidity (2.5 < y< 4) as well as ψ(2 S) -to-J / ψ cross section ratios. These quantities are measured in pp collisions at center of mass energies s=5.02 and 13 TeV with the ALICE detector. Both charmonium states are reconstructed in the dimuon decay channel, using the muon spectrometer. A comprehensive comparison to inclusive charmonium cross sections measured at s=2.76, 7 and 8 TeV is performed. A comparison to non-relativistic quantum chromodynamics and fixed-order next-to-leading logarithm calculations, which describe prompt and non-prompt charmonium production respectively, is also presented. A good description of the data is obtained over the full pT range, provided that both contributions are summed. In particular, it is found that for pT>15 GeV/c the non-prompt contribution reaches up to 50% of the total charmonium yield.
